MANILA - Representative Simeon Datumanong has passed away tonight due to cardiac arrest, relatives today told and//www.ndbcnews.com.ph www.ndbcnews.com.ph Engr. Zamsamin Ampatuan, mayor of Raja Buayan, Maguindanao, said Datumanong, also former governor of Maguindanao, expired at 9:25 p.m. Tuesday at the Philippine Heart Center where he has been confined the past two weeks. I am deeply sad to inform one and all. I just had a talk with Ate Sigrid (Datumanong's wife) that our beloved SIMEON AMPATUAN DATUMANONG had rested in peace. He died in Manila on or about 9.25pm 28 February 2017, this eve of Tuesday, Engr. Ampatuan said on his FB page at 10:45 p.m. He will be laid to his final resting place at Maganoy (Poblacion Sharif Aguak, Maguindanao), tomorrow, March 1, 2017 corresponding to 1 Jamadil Akhir 1438, he added. We will miss him so much as an epitome of good leadership, calm simple and effective. For me, he is an elder who is my idol. Kaka Sim, May Allah bless your soul, the mayor of Raja Buayan said.Engr. Ampatuan said Datumanong had a comatose and at certain point appearing to recuperate. But then, this evening, he had lost the battle for his life, he said.Datumanong,
born June 17, 1935, is a Filipino-Muslim politician who held different
government positions including as a Representative of the lone district of
Maguindanao in the House of Representatives of the Philippines.He is married to Hadja Sittie Mariam Sigrid De Guzman. Datumanong and have four children.He finished elementary as the class valedictorian at Cotabato Central School in sand//en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cotabato_City Cotabato City on 1949. He was the first honorable mention when he finished his high school studies at Cotabato High School. Right after
finishing high school, he took up Bachelor of Laws at the University of the
Philippines. He was admitted to the Bar on 1959.Datumanong
entered politics when he was elected as Vice-Governor (1963–1967) then as
Governor (1967–1971) of Cotabato.

When the
province of Cotabato was split to the provinces of Maguindanao, Sultan Kudarat,
and North Cotabato, he was elected as the first governor of Maguindanao in 1973
and served until 1975.

He was then
elected to the Regular Batasang Pambansa from Maguindanao in 1984.

In 1992,
Datumanong was elected to the Philippine House of Representatives to represent
Maguindanao's Second District. He served until 2001 when he was appointed by
President Gloria Macapagal-Arroyo as Secretary of Public Works and Highways.

In 2003, he
was Secretary of Justice and served until his resignation in the same year. He
was reelected to the Philippine House of Representatives in 2007.
